A Study of the Factors of Emotional Intelligence, Determining the Performance of Management Teachers.

Journal Title: IOSR journal of Business and Management - Year 2018, Vol 20, Issue 2

Abstract

The purpose of this research study is to identify the major factors of emotional intelligence that affect the performance of management teachers in India. Management institutions in India are facing challenges to cope up with the requirements of the industry. This requires several changes and improvements in their teaching methodology, management style and way of governance. The present research is intended to find out the various qualities that makes a teacher emotionally intelligent. Effectivenessofteachers and teaching methodologydepends on the emotional Intelligence of the teachers of management institutions. The study concentrated on the teachers working in management institutions of India. Investigation was carried out to identify the factors of emotional intelligence for management teachers in India, using the survey method to collect the primary data. Factor analysis was performed to identify the most important factorsof emotional intelligence that affect the performance of management teachers. The analysis found that several factors related to personal and social competencies, empathy and proper training and development, were identified as the major factors of Emotional Intelligence affecting the performance of management teachers.
